LeAnn Rimes Me and Bobby McGee Lyrics Meaning is one of the great travelling songs in American music history, combining freedom, love, loneliness, and nostalgia into a deeply human story. Although most famously associated with Janis Joplin, the song was originally written by Kris Kristofferson and Fred Foster.
LeAnn Rimes recorded her version for the album All-Time Greatest Hits, released in 2015 through Curb Records. Her interpretation leans into the song’s country roots, emphasising warmth and wistful reflection rather than rebellious chaos.

The Story Behind the Song
Kris Kristofferson wrote the song during the late 1960s, inspired partly by the drifting culture of American highways and counterculture freedom. The lyrics paint a vivid picture of two travellers sharing experiences, companionship, and fleeting happiness while wandering through life together.
Freedom as the Central Theme
The famous line “freedom’s just another word for nothing left to lose” sits at the emotional heart of the song. Fans exploring the meaning of Leann Rimes Me and Bobby McGee lyrics often focus on this idea because it captures both liberation and loneliness simultaneously.
The narrator remembers the relationship with affection rather than bitterness. Even though the love is gone, the memories remain deeply valuable.
